Kareedouw Weather in January
During January, Kareedouw experiences high daytime temperatures of 25°C (77°F) and cooler nights around 17°C (63°F). Some rainfall is typical during this period.
Rainfall in Kareedouw in January
This month experiences about 8 days of rain according to historical data, averaging 54 mm (2.1 in). The rainfall pattern this month is fairly balanced. Showers tend to be moderate rather than extreme.
Temperature in Kareedouw in January
The perfect temperature in Kareedouw in January makes it a solid month to visit, with 25°C (77°F) during the day and 17°C (63°F) at night. Overall, the month follows a fairly predictable daily temperature pattern. Nights cool down to 17°C (63°F), so a light jacket or extra layer is useful once the sun goes down. On the plus side, the cooler nights make for comfortable sleeping conditions.If you favor pleasant temperatures and minimal rainfall, January is one of the best months to visit Kareedouw.
